The MST-JKL Automatic Cross-Belt Sampler is a heavy-duty mineral sampling system engineered by JKL Mineral Dressing S.A.C. for obtaining fully representative primary increments by means of a complete transverse cut across the entire material stream on a moving conveyor belt. The system is designed in strict compliance with the principles of equiprobability sampling and international mineral sampling standards, ensuring unbiased sample collection under continuous mining operation conditions.
1. Operating Principle
The MST-JKL performs increment extraction through a clean, perpendicular, full cross-sectional cut across the material flow transported on the conveyor belt.
During each sampling cycle:
- The cutter traverses the full cross-section of the material stream.
- The extracted increment is discharged via a lined chute to the sample receiving system or secondary stage.
- The cutting frequency is programmable and automatically controlled.
- Constant cutter velocity is maintained throughout the full sweep, preventing sampling bias.
This operating principle minimizes errors associated with:
- Particle size segregation
- Temporal grade variability
- Material settlement due to belt speed fluctuations
- Partial cross-sectional sampling
2. Main Components
2.1 Structural Frame and Housing
- Fully fabricated in ASTM A36 structural steel
- Reinforced frame for high structural rigidity
- Extra-Heavy Duty design for continuous mining operation
- Internal abrasion-resistant liners
- Inspection doors with safety interlock micro-switches
- Certified lifting lugs for safe handling
- Abrasion-lined discharge chute
Manufacturing is performed under ISO machining tolerances and industrial fabrication standards, ensuring dimensional accuracy and structural integrity.
2.2 Clean Sweep Hammer-Type Cutter
- Constructed in AISI 304 stainless steel
- Open-face cutter geometry
- Adjustable rubber curtain at the lower edge
- Side and rear scrapers
- Complete interception of the material cross-section
- Zero clearance between cutter and belt (periodic adjustment required)
The cutter design ensures:
- Full cross-sectional cut
- Elimination of under-sampling
- Reduced cross-contamination
- Minimal material spillage losses
2.3. Drive Assembly
- Three-phase gear motor, 440V / 60Hz
- TEFC (Totally Enclosed Fan Cooled) configuration
- Integrated electromagnetic brake
- Torque-controlled system to maintain constant cutter speed
- Direct shaft coupling to cutter mechanism
- Adjustable motor protection (thermal-magnetic motor protector)

3. Bias Control and Equiprobability System
The MST-JKL complies with internationally recognized sampling theory principles, including:
- Full transverse cross-sectional cut
- Constant cutter velocity
- Regular sampling intervals
- Activation only in the presence of material
- Spillage prevention and contamination control
- Flow control according to CEMA recommendations
This design ensures:
- High analytical accuracy
- High repeatability
- Reduction of Fundamental Sampling Error (FSE)
- Compliance with ISO 12743
- Alignment with AMIRA Code P754
